}
}
-Activity* Comm::setRate(double rate)
+Activity* Comm::set_rate(double rate)
{
xbt_assert(state_ == State::inited);
rate_ = rate;
return this;
}
-Activity* Comm::setSrcData(void* buff)
+Activity* Comm::set_src_data(void* buff)
{
xbt_assert(state_ == State::inited);
xbt_assert(dstBuff_ == nullptr, "Cannot set the src and dst buffers at the same time");
srcBuff_ = buff;
return this;
}
-Activity* Comm::setSrcDataSize(size_t size)
+Activity* Comm::set_src_data_size(size_t size)
{
xbt_assert(state_ == State::inited);
srcBuffSize_ = size;
return this;
}
-Activity* Comm::setSrcData(void* buff, size_t size)
+Activity* Comm::set_src_data(void* buff, size_t size)
{
xbt_assert(state_ == State::inited);
srcBuffSize_ = size;
return this;
}
-Activity* Comm::setDstData(void** buff)
+Activity* Comm::set_dst_data(void** buff)
{
xbt_assert(state_ == State::inited);
xbt_assert(srcBuff_ == nullptr, "Cannot set the src and dst buffers at the same time");
dstBuff_ = buff;
return this;
}
-size_t Comm::getDstDataSize(){
+size_t Comm::get_dst_data_size()
+{
xbt_assert(state_ == State::finished);
return dstBuffSize_;
}
-Activity* Comm::setDstData(void** buff, size_t size)
+Activity* Comm::set_dst_data(void** buff, size_t size)
{
xbt_assert(state_ == State::inited);
xbt_assert(state_ == State::inited);
if (srcBuff_ != nullptr) { // Sender side
- pimpl_ = simcall_comm_isend(sender_, mailbox_->getImpl(), remains_, rate_, srcBuff_, srcBuffSize_, matchFunction_,
+ pimpl_ = simcall_comm_isend(sender_, mailbox_->get_impl(), remains_, rate_, srcBuff_, srcBuffSize_, matchFunction_,
cleanFunction_, copyDataFunction_, user_data_, detached_);
} else if (dstBuff_ != nullptr) { // Receiver side
xbt_assert(not detached_, "Receive cannot be detached");
- pimpl_ = simcall_comm_irecv(receiver_, mailbox_->getImpl(), dstBuff_, &dstBuffSize_, matchFunction_,
+ pimpl_ = simcall_comm_irecv(receiver_, mailbox_->get_impl(), dstBuff_, &dstBuffSize_, matchFunction_,
copyDataFunction_, user_data_, rate_);
} else {
case State::inited: // It's not started yet. Do it in one simcall
if (srcBuff_ != nullptr) {
- simcall_comm_send(sender_, mailbox_->getImpl(), remains_, rate_, srcBuff_, srcBuffSize_, matchFunction_,
+ simcall_comm_send(sender_, mailbox_->get_impl(), remains_, rate_, srcBuff_, srcBuffSize_, matchFunction_,
copyDataFunction_, user_data_, timeout);
} else { // Receiver
- simcall_comm_recv(receiver_, mailbox_->getImpl(), dstBuff_, &dstBuffSize_, matchFunction_, copyDataFunction_,
+ simcall_comm_recv(receiver_, mailbox_->get_impl(), dstBuff_, &dstBuffSize_, matchFunction_, copyDataFunction_,
user_data_, timeout, rate_);
}
state_ = State::finished;
return false;
}
-MailboxPtr Comm::getMailbox()
+MailboxPtr Comm::get_mailbox()
{
return mailbox_;
}